Corrugated polyethylene strengthened pipe is made that has a twin-composition wall that boosts both strength and flexibility. The outer corrugated layer gives Extraordinary ring stiffness, allowing for the pipe to face up to major soil hundreds and visitors pressures, whilst the smooth inner wall ensures economical hydraulic move. This design cuts down friction losses and minimizes sediment buildup, rendering it perfect for stormwater drainage, culverts, and sanitary sewer programs. Since polyethylene is resistant to corrosion, substances, and abrasion, these pipes give an extended support existence when compared with standard supplies such as concrete or metallic.

In urban construction projects where open up trench excavation is disruptive or impractical, trenchless systems became ever more significant. Pipe jacking is a person these system that enables pipelines for being set up underground with out extensive area disruption. This method requires pushing prefabricated pipe sections through the floor employing hydraulic jacks from a start shaft into a receiving shaft. Pipe jacking is especially valuable beneath active roadways, railways, or current infrastructure, exactly where protecting floor functions is vital.
